Recirculating aquaculture systems (RASs) in land based fish tanks, where the fish tank effluent is biologically treated and then recirculated back to the fish tanks, offers a possibility for an ecologically sustainable fish production. To explore the advantage of a RAS to its maximum the recirculation ratio should be as high as possible. Development and application of a software product for aquaculture facility design and management planning are described (AquaFarm, Oregon State University©, USA). AquaFarm provides: (1) simulation of physical, chemical, and biological unit processes; (2) simulation of facility and fish culture management; (3) compilation of facility resource.
